Detailed explanation-1: -The Radcliffe Line was the boundary demarcated between the Indian and Pakistani portions of the Punjab Province and Bengal Presidency of British India.
Detailed explanation-2: -The Radcliffe Line is the borderline drawn between India and Pakistan on the west and India and Bangladesh on the east.
Detailed explanation-3: -What is the name of the international border line between India and Pakistan is called Radcliffe line, the border line was drawn by a british officer Cyrill Radcliffe in 1947 and the same line became the border after partition in 1947.
Detailed explanation-4: -The Radcliffe Line was the boundary drawn between India and Pakistan. The Palk Strait separates mainland India and Sri Lanka. The McMahon line is the boundary between India and China.
